明见(厦门)软件开发有限公司黄运峰获国家专利权
买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!
龙图腾网获悉明见(厦门)软件开发有限公司申请的专利车辆ECU的刷写方法、装置、ECU及存储介质获国家发明授权专利权,本发明授权专利权由国家知识产权局授予,授权公告号为:CN116302013B 。
龙图腾网通过国家知识产权局官网在2025-07-22发布的发明授权授权公告中获悉:该发明授权的专利申请号/专利号为:202211088511.4,技术领域涉及:G06F8/654;该发明授权车辆ECU的刷写方法、装置、ECU及存储介质是由黄运峰;叶德焰;任赋;李伟红设计研发完成,并于2022-09-07向国家知识产权局提交的专利申请。
本车辆ECU的刷写方法、装置、ECU及存储介质在说明书摘要公布了:本发明提供了一种车辆ECU的刷写方法、装置、ECU及存储介质,该方法包括:生成ECU固件的源代码,将ECU固件的源代码编译生成ECU固件和利用ECU固件进行刷写;其中,刷写包括:从ECU固件中获取与擦除和或写入函数对应的、转换后的二进制机器码;对转换后的二进制机器码进行逆运算处理,将其还原成原始二进制机器码;将原始二进制机器码保存在RAM中相同数据类型和大小的数组中,并将数组名赋值给对应类型的函数指针;调用函数指针进行擦除和写入操作,在调用完成后,将RAM中的数组清零。利用上述技术方案,可实现在保障安全的前提下,直接在固件中包含flashdrv可执行机器码数据,大大提高了ECU的刷写效率。
本发明授权车辆ECU的刷写方法、装置、ECU及存储介质在权利要求书中公布了:1.一种车辆电子控制单元ECU的刷写方法,其特征在于,包括: S1,生成ECU固件的源代码,将所述ECU固件的源代码编译生成要写入ECU的ECU固件,其中,所述生成ECU固件的源代码包括如下步骤: S11,将内部程序存储器驱动程序源代码中的擦除和或写入函数固定在指定地址上; S12,将所述驱动程序源代码进行编译,生成所述驱动程序的可执行二进制机器码数据文件,从所述可执行二进制机器码数据文件的所述指定地址提取与所述擦除和或写入函数对应的原始二进制机器码; S13,利用预定的对称式算法对所述原始二进制机器码进行处理,获得与所述擦除和或写入函数对应的、转换后的二进制机器码; S14,将与所述擦除和或写入函数对应的、转换后的二进制机器码包含到所述ECU固件的源代码中; S2,利用所述ECU固件进行刷写,具体包括: S21,从所述ECU固件中获取与所述擦除和或写入函数对应的、转换后的二进制机器码; S22,对所述转换后的二进制机器码进行与所述预定的对称式算法对应的逆运算处理,将所述转换后的二进制机器码还原成与所述擦除和或写入函数对应的原始二进制机器码; S23,将所述原始二进制机器码保存在RAM中具有相同数据类型和大小的数组中,并将数组名赋值给对应类型的函数指针; S24,调用所述函数指针进行擦除和写入操作,并在调用完成后,将RAM中的所述数组清零。
如需购买、转让、实施、许可或投资类似专利技术,可联系本专利的申请人或专利权人明见(厦门)软件开发有限公司,其通讯地址为:361000 福建省厦门市思明区湖滨南路57号3A室西侧之207;或者联系龙图腾网官方客服,联系龙图腾网可拨打电话0551-65771310或微信搜索“龙图腾网”。
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。